IN THE UNITED STATES DISTRICT COURT FOR THE NORTHERN DISTRICT OF MISSISSIPPI OXFORD DIVISION

TERRANCE GRAHAM PLAINTIFF

v. No. 3:19CV116-GHD-JMV

M.C.C.F. OFFICER MORROW OFFICER WELLLS DEFENDANTS

ORDER ADDING CAPTAIN MORROW AND OFFICER WELLS AS DEFENDANTS

Having reviewed the plaintiff’s complaint liberally under Haines v. Kerner, 404 U.S. 519 (1972) – the court finds that Captain Morrow and Officer Wells should be added as defendants in this case. The Clerk of the Court is DIRECTED to do so. SO ORDERED, this, the 26th day of September, 2019.

/s/ Jane M. Virden UNITED STATES MAGISTRATE JUDGE
